An Autographed 5" x 7" [13 x 18 cm] REPRODUCTION Still (Learn More) Ralph Bellamy was an actor from the 1930s to the 1990s. He had a major triumph playing FDR in Sunrise at Campobello, both on Broadway and in the movie version. He often had the non-glamorous role of the "guy who lost the girl"! Some of his movies include: His Girl Friday, The Awful Truth (nominated for the Best Supporting Actor Academy Award for this film), and Rosemary's Baby. He made a great "comeback" with Don Ameche in the movie Trading Places. He passed away in 1991 at the age of 87.
